Financial Strength and Global Influence

The financial muscle of PSG is largely attributed to its ownership by Qatar Sports Investments (QSI), which has injected vast sums into the club since its acquisition in 2011. This financial prowess not only allows PSG to attract top talent but also enables them to invest in youth development and global brand expansion. As a result, the club’s merchandise sales have increased, and their fan base has expanded significantly beyond France.
